HBO released a preview of its slate for the next two years and within it came a new look at DC’sThe Penguinspinoff series. TheColin Farrell-led offshoot ofMatt Reeves’sThe Batmanrecently restarted production afterpausing amid the ongoing writer’s strike, and the footage offers a bleak new glimpse into the world of the Caped Crusader’s iconic nemesis. Furthermore, it’s confirmation that, despite the delays, the series is on track to arrive exclusively on Max sometime in 2024.
The full slate preview opens with Farrell narrating “This is one of those moments where you ask yourself, ‘What do I want?” as the actor’s titular crime lord appears on-screen with a devious smile. Further in the video, we get to see him at work. Following an ominous shot of him flipping his lighter open over dinner,the skyline of Gotham appearsas he remarks how the world isn’t made for people like him. This kingpinapparently won’t be afraid to get his hands dirtyas he’s shown menacingly carrying a sledgehammer and hauling a body out of the trunk of a car. He has a lot of work to do as he plotshis rise to the top of the Gotham crime world, and there are no lengths he seems unwilling to go to if it means ruling over all.

Kicking off Reeves’s expanded Bat-verse,The Penguinkicks off in the aftermath of the director’s gritty blockbuster take on the Dark Knight. While that film had Oswald Cobblepot working as the right-hand man of Carmine Falcone (John Turturro), he’ll finally seize the opportunity to take over Gotham now that his old boss is done and dusted. Billed as aScarface-like tale,the eight-episode serieswill give him the longer character arc he deserves, showing how he employs strategy and cunning to maneuver his way into a position of supreme power. His risewill be the lead-intoThe Batman: Part Twowhich is currently slated to hit theaters on June 10, 2025.
Who Is Bound for Gotham in ‘The Penguin’?
Although the road has been somewhat long and winding forThe Penguin, things seem firmly on track now with a cast to die for alongside the Oscar-nominated Farrell.Cristin Miliotiwill play one of Oz’s chief rivals for power, Sofia Falcone, withMichael Kelly,Shohreh Aghdashloo,Deirdre O’Connell,Clancy Brown, andTheo Rossirounding out the bunch. On the creative end, Reeves is heavily involved as an executive producer, ensuring that this will be right in line with what fans saw inThe Batman. This is only the beginning ofa much wider plan for Reevesas healso has an Arkham Asylumand GCPD series on the way.
